EXCLUSIVE | 'V Wars' actor Peter Outerbridge on what fans can expect from Season 2 should Netflix renew the Ian Somerhalder show

Peter Outerbridge speaks about what he expects for his character Calix Niklos, Dr. Luther Swann and Michael Fayne in a potential Season 2 during a recent chat with MEA WorldWide (MEAWW)

Netflix recently released the first season of 'V Wars' starring Ian Somerhalder and Adrian Holmes, who respectively play Dr. Luther Swann and his best friend, Michael Fayne.

Luther is a scientist working to find a cure for an ancient pathogen — released by melting polar ice caps -- that causes vampirism to help his friend, Michael -- Patient Zero of the virus -- who becomes the leader of the underground faction of vampires.

However, by the end of the season, it becomes clear that the villain of the show is really Calix Niklos — played by Peter Outerbridge — a government official who turns and becomes the leader of the vampires.

Outerbridge recently spoke to MEA WorldWide (MEAWW) about his role on the show and whether Calix is a downright villain.

Though Outerbridge believes Calix acted for the benefit of humans initially, he adds that Calix was written as a bit of a sociopath who does not worry about the moral implications of what he has to do, saying, "he's not haunted by his conscience in terms of what he thinks has to happen and what needs to be done."

What Outerbridge would like to see, should there be a second season for the show, is how Calix manages to rally all the Bloods (vampires) under one cause — something his predecessor, Michael was unable to do.

He shares: "How he is able to organize the Bloods on one hand and try to get them into a cohesive unit as opposed to just a bunch of people running around killing people," is something he would like to explore.

Outerbridge is also sure that Michael is not gone forever — to recap, Michael was voted to be killed because of the events of the last episode of Season 1 — and he believes there will be a conflict between Michael and Calix over who takes control of the Bloods.

Outerbridge adds that a potential second season could pick up a couple of years from the end of Season 1, considering that the show was shot in 2017, adding, "I think to suddenly shift the story forward by two years — a lot can happen in two years, so [it would] be neat to see what the world looks like two years after this outbreak went out of control."

Though Luther and Calix will be on diametrically opposing ends of this war at this point, Outerbridge wonders whether Luther would have shifted his stance on whether vampirism is something to be cured, or whether Luther would just want his son, Dez, back from the Bloods.

For Outerbridge, the fact that his character becomes the main villain, let alone survives, came as a surprise and is excited to see what more the series can explore.

He says, "The people who are Bloods are not necessarily bad people, and don't necessarily want to hurt other people. So you get a situation where these people have transformed into this other thing that they don't want to be, it wasn't their choice."

All episodes of Season 1 of 'V Wars' are now streaming on Netflix.
